taxiing

 

Definitions from WordNet

Verb taxi has 2 senses
  1. taxi - travel slowly; "The plane taxied down the runway"
    --1 is one way to
    travel, go, move, locomote
    Sample sentence:
    These cars won't taxi
  2. taxi - ride in a taxicab
    --2 is one way to
    ride
    Derived form: noun taxi1
    Sample sentence:
    They taxi down the river

Taxiing

Part of speech: Noun, verb

Noun:

Sense 1: The action or process of driving an aircraft on the ground, typically before takeoff or after landing.

Example sentence: The pilot requested permission to begin taxiing towards the runway.

Verb:

Sense 1: To move an aircraft on the ground under its own power, typically on the way to or from a runway.

Example sentence: The airplane began taxiing down the taxiway, ready for takeoff.

Sense 2: To travel in a taxicab or similar vehicle.

Example sentence: They decided to taxi to the restaurant rather than walking in the rain.
